Is your natural hair on the shorter side? Not to worry. You can get a sexy look by styling your twa. You can go for a highly styled look with defined curls or try out the pixie cut look. Curly twa afros are fierce and will for last a few days, too. Short hairstyles bring out the features in your face, so use this to your advantage. Big earrings almost always look great with short hair.
If you have some length to play with, you could try romantic ringlets, curly Curlformers, or a beautiful, big Afro. Janelle Monae is a hair inspiration to many naturals. Her signature pompadour is gorgeous and not too difficult to duplicate. Other updos to consider are Bantu knots or sensual corn rows. You can never go wrong with a twist out or a braid out. Or, you could embrace your srinkage and try a shrunken twist out or a shrunken frohawk.
If your wear dreadlocks, you could go the Siedah Garrett route. She is stunning with her crown of locks and there is an almost endless array of styles you can try out when you have dreadlocks or Sister locks.
Experimenting with color is another way to add some sexiness to your life. They say that blondes have more fun, so you can go the Beyonce route and try that. Purples, reds and oranges are great colors to experiment with, they are often complimentary to darker skin tones.
Don’t forget makeup and accessories. Nothing exudes sexiness like a great outfit, a well-made face, a great pair of shoes and tons of confidence. Hats and scarves can also be used to compliment your look. It’s your look, make it work for you. Soon you’ll find that your natural hair is beautiful, alluring and sexy.
